View all historical sites →Paşabağları Museum and Open-Air Site stands as one of Cappadocia's most extraordinary natural wonders, featuring otherworldly fairy chimneys crowned with distinctive mushroom-shaped caps. These unique tuff and basalt rock formations have been sculpted by millennia of volcanic activity and erosion, creating a surreal landscape that captivates visitors from around the world.
